Common use of Amnesty Clause in Contracts

Amnesty. An amnesty granted to any person falling within the jurisdiction of the Special Court in respect of the crimes referred to in articles 2 to 4 of the present Statute shall not be a bar to prosecution.

Appears in 4 contracts

Sources: Agreement Between the United Nations and the Government of Sierra Leone on the Establishment of a Special Court for Sierra Leone, Agreement for the Establishment of the Special Court for Sierra Leone, Agreement for the Establishment of the Special Court for Sierra Leone
